① 電影網站如何通過電影程序對電影地址進行防盜鏈
常見的方法有以下幾種:
1、防下載處理。
2、動態加密影片地址(在規定的時間內自動變換影片路徑)
3、與會員梆定,每個會員均有自己的連接路徑,如:rtsp://username:userpass@ip/filmname.rm
4、進入播放頁面,向資料庫寫入臨時訪問用名名與驗證密碼,超過連接時間,地址失效。
使用第一種方案,比較典型的就是使用鳳凰軟體工作室的Helix Server流媒體伺服器功能組件包,影片的實際防問地址即無法播放也無法下載,發布時影片的真實地址鏈接,被封裝成了smi文件,用記事本打開此文件,即可找出該片真實路徑,如:rtsp://username:userpass@ip/name.smi,防下載較果的確很好,但不足之處就是此影片仍然可以盜取,只不過是盜鏈者無法獲取下載罷了,象國內的集酷影視採用的即是此種方法,地址依然嚴重被盜。
動態加密影片地址,這種方法的確是非常不錯的方法,問題在於一些細節上的處理,如皇家影院,採用的就是動態加密影片地址,進入點播頁面後,15秒內地址有效,15秒後地址失效,但有一個致命弱點就是沒有做防下載處理,其地址為pnm://ip/name.rm 將其改為http://ip/name.rm居然發現可以開無數個線程下載,不足顯易見了。
會員梆定,國內的華亞網、中影網(因傳播色情,該站現已被關閉)採用的就是這樣的方法,經研究發現,仍有不足之處,只要使用rtsp://username:userpass@ip/name.rm這樣的路徑即可以使用影音傳送帶無數線程非法下載,在線播放地址仍可被盜,只不過是不能使用一個賬號,觀看同一部影片罷了,Helix Server的防盜處理環節仍存在問題。其次就是資料庫的維護,Helix的高級認證顯然是讀取的會員資料庫,掛接過長,讀取頻繁會導致不容易連接媒體文件或連接時間過長,導致播放影片時需重復刷新播放頁面才能開始播放的缺點,而且資料庫一旦崩潰,修復的難度與帶來問題的嚴重性很明顯了。
最後一種方法,是用戶進入播放頁面後,向認證區寫入一個臨時的賬號與密碼,得到授權,規定時間內清空認證區臨時賬號密碼,地址失效。國內的21CN等大型VOD網站採用的即是這種方法,這種方法也是值得推薦的,前提是必需使用SQL資料庫,添加定時刪除認證區賬號密碼的作業,或者使用第三方程序自動清除認證區賬號密碼。
有沒有一種即不佔用系統資源,而且比較穩定的防盜解決方案?即是動態加密+防下載處理。
亞視網影視程序即是採用,其穩定性與超強防盜鏈的功能已經非常成熟,經過長時間的運營實踐表明本系統是一套性能卓越的VOD視頻點播解決方案